- The distance between Tashkent, Uzbekistan and Serenje, Zambia is approximately 7,273 km or 4,519 mi.
- To reach Tashkent in this distance one would set out from Serenje bearing 31.4°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Tashkent bearing 42.4° or NE .
- Tashkent has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a) whereas Serenje has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a).
- Tashkent is in or near the cool temperate desert biome whereas Serenje is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ome.
- The mean annual temperature is 5.2 °C (9.4°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 20.3 °C (36.5°F) more in Tashkent.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 713.6 mm (28.1 in) less which is equivalent to 713.6 l/m² (17.51 US gal/ft²) or 7,136,000 l/ha (762,886 US gal/ac) less. About 3/8 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 23° lower in Tashkent than in Serenje.
